Trusted Weed Control Services: Simple Guidance for Keeping Sites in Good Condition
More than a visual issue, weeds can cause structural problems. They draw nutrients away from other plants, damage paths and paving, and become costly if left to grow unchecked. In housing schemes and sports fields, weed infestations spread if not treated regularly.

The Value of Expert Treatment
Qualified operators can distinguish between types of growth. Some weeds propagate visibly, while others grow back from hidden root networks. Identifying the right approach allows for more accurate treatment and minimises disruption to nearby flora.
Importantly, all treatments are carried out to UK standards. That means appropriate product usage, measured dosage, and site-specific planning—including flower beds. The reassurance of safe, compliant work is essential for councils and contractors.

Weeds growing through concrete or tarmac threaten surface integrity. Regular treatment protects these assets and reduces hazard risks.
Adapting Control Throughout the Year
As temperatures rise, weeds begin to flourish. Acting early avoids larger problems later. Weed control doesn’t stop when it gets colder, especially for persistent species that remain active underground.
By planning year-round, you stay ahead of the problem whatever the time of year.
